A blog for researchers studying crowdsourcing, human computation, and social computing. March 3, 2015. By Meredith Ringel Morris. Our methods included interviewing eight crowd workers with disabilities and nine professional job coaches who help match disabled workers with employment opportunities. Based on these interviews, we then developed an online survey which was taken by 486 American adults with disabilities, 12.4% of whom had tried crowd work.
